objdictgen/nodelist.py
changeset 243 7fcc129a06ce
parent 242 4864f7f01e1d
child 253 bf58ce630b88
--- a/objdictgen/nodelist.py	Sat Jul 21 10:39:25 2007 +0200
+++ b/objdictgen/nodelist.py	Wed Jul 25 08:48:08 2007 +0200
@@ -99,9 +99,11 @@
         
         files = os.listdir(self.EDSFolder)
         for file in files:
-            result = self.LoadEDS(file)
-            if result != None:
-                return result
+            filepath = os.path.join(self.EDSFolder, file)
+            if os.path.isfile(filepath) and os.path.splitext(filepath)[-1] == ".eds":
+                result = self.LoadEDS(file)
+                if result != None:
+                    return result
                 
         result = self.LoadMasterNode(netname)
         if result != None: